Uprising - a huge and incredibly powerful and topical painting by Jamaican master painter Barrington Watson (1931-2016).
It depicts the 1865 Morant Bay rebellion, where Jamaicans were protesting injustice and widespread poverty. Most freedmen/former slaves were prevented from voting by high poll taxes, and their living conditions had worsened following crop damage by floods, cholera and smallpox epidemics, and a long drought.
Born in Hanover, Jamaica, in 1931, Professor the Honourable Barrington Watson, OJ, was educated at London’s Royal College of Art, attended the Académie de la Grande Chaumière in Paris and the Rijksacademie in Amsterdam. Returning to Jamaica in 1961, he quickly became one of the most influential post-Independence artistic figures.
Our painting by Watson is a study for the important early work “Battle of Morant Bay” (painted 1964), in the collection of the National Gallery of Jamaica, about which art historian Claudia Hucke writes in an exhibition catalogue of “Barrington; a Retrospective” (National Gallery of Jamaica, 2012):
“(…) Watson’s work captures the moment when rebels storm the Morant Bay courthouse. Slain bodies lie on the ground in front of the courthouse and on the stairs leading to the upper floor. Men in the heat of combat carrying machetes, torches and rifles attack the officials, some of whom are trying to escape into the building, hurriedly running up the steps and through the door on the ground floor. A market woman on the right is screaming in horror.
‘The Morant Bay Rebellion’ is carefully composed, descriptive and emotionally detached as the posture of most of the figures is somewhat strained and both rebels and officials display at times overly dramatic expressions. Watson here employs the heightened emotions and grand gestures of traditional history painting, but chose not to include an image of Paul Bogle in his painting “because, according to my research, he was not at the courthouse on the day of the rebellion. His brother, however, is the man holding the torch.”
